Output 77a85b7695fa7a344f67abc7ecf2463e4279ded834b25e6fe736827c3fea991a:0

value
142040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8973de6974adec1e10cc29004be9073e530eaf7d OP_EQUAL
address
3EDoJXfzbVUfGrX6TqjEBvm6Z27Rxh6oib
transaction
77a85b7695fa7a344f67abc7ecf2463e4279ded834b25e6fe736827c3fea991a
confirmations
380280
spent
true